That it snows in the mountains in December is not at all exceptional. But in recent hours, up to two meters of snow fell in the Alps and that causes problems here and there. There is also an avalanche danger in many places.

Traffic in particular will experience a lot of disruption on Sunday. There are currently no trains running on the Brenner Pass between Austria and Italy. Car traffic is also partly blocked.

There are power supply problems throughout South Tyrol, according to the civil defense. Some 1,400 firefighters have been active since Sunday morning. The highest avalanche warning applies in East Tyrol in Austria. That is why avalanches are generated spontaneously, some of them very large, the local authorities warn.

100 people evacuated

And there are also problems with rail and road traffic in Switzerland. In some places there are floods due to melted snow. In the Austrian village of Prägraten, another incident occurred on Saturday: a mass of snow fell on four houses and a car. No one was injured, but some 100 people had to be evacuated. Residents in the region are urged to stay indoors.

The situation is expected to improve only gradually, as another meter of snow is expected on Sunday.

Above Europe it's so cold that the planes have to fly lower.

It was so cold that the planes had to fly lower.

Europe had its coldest day since February. At an altitude of 12 kilometers, the temperature was so high that planes could no longer fly.

This weekend was marked by freezing cold. Very low temperatures were measured in Switzerland, but also in the rest of Europe. In addition, storm Bella was accompanied by gusts that caused power outages in France and the United Kingdom.

This cold front also had an impact on air navigation. Severin Brüngger, Easyjet pilot, shared on Saturday on Twitter a photo showing an outside temperature of -74 °C. The aircraft was then at an altitude of just under 12,000 meters. "Rarely seen such icy air. It's too cold for us. We have to go down," explained the pilot.

MeteoSwiss indicates that at such an altitude a temperature of about -60 °C would be expected. For its part, Swiss confirmed that it also had problems with the temperatures. "On the Zurich-Düsseldorf flight, our plane had to descend because the air was too cold," explains Michael Stief, spokesman for the airline. "We had to prevent the kerosene from getting too cold. That's why the aircraft had to descend about 1,000 meters, he sums up. It's standard procedure."

A Luxair aircraft, which was scheduled to land this Sunday at Paris-Charles de Gaulle airport, had to turn around because of strong winds, with gusts of up to 145 km/h recorded at the top of the Eiffel Tower. The plane, which was supposed to land in Paris this Sunday at noon, failed to do so, despite two attempts. A reader of "L'Essentiel", who was in the plane, confided that he was "a little scared". "It was moving around a lot," he adds.

"The captain then made the decision to turn around and land safely in Luxembourg," explains Luxair. "Some travelers were not very happy that they could not reach their destination," the reader-reporter said. In any case, Luxair's teams "then took care to propose appropriate alternative solutions to all passengers concerned", the company emphasizes. For example, the reader, who was due to fly to Rio via Paris, will take another flight on Monday, with a stopover in Amsterdam (Netherlands). "Passengers who do not live in Luxembourg have been offered to go to a hotel," he said.

According to the Aéroports de Paris (ADP) group, "37% of departing flights" from Paris-Charles de Gaulle airport "were delayed by an average of 50 minutes" at the height of the storm. Three planes whose initial destination was Paris-Charles de Gaulle were diverted to Orly, one from Greece, another from Switzerland and the third from Beirut, while an Aeroflot plane landed in Amsterdam.

NOCTILUCENT CLOUDS ARE MISSING: Something strange is happening 50 miles above Antarctica. Or rather, not happening. Noctilucent clouds (NLCs), which normally blanket the frozen continent in December, are almost completely missing. These images from NASA's AIM spacecraft compare Christmas Eve 2019 with Christmas Eve 2020:





"The comparison really is astounding," says Cora Randall of the University of Colorado's Laboratory for Atmospheric and Space Physics. "Noctilucent cloud frequencies are close to zero this year."


NLCs are Earth's highest clouds. They form when summertime wisps of water vapor rise up from the poles to the edge of space. Water crystallizing around specks of meteor dust 83 km (~50 miles) above Earth's surface creates beautiful electric-blue structures, typically visible from November to February in the south, and May to August in the north.


A crucial point: Noctilucent clouds form during summer. And that's the problem. Although summer officially started in Antarctica one week ago, the southern stratosphere still seems to think it's winter. In particular, the stratospheric polar vortex, which should be breaking up around now, is stubbornly hanging on. The polar vortex chokes off gravity waves, which would normally carry water vapor into the upper atmosphere. Without water vapor, NLCs cannot form.



Above: These plots of ozone hole size and zonal wind speed highlight unusual conditions in the southern stratosphere in Dec. 2020.


"The southern hemisphere stratosphere is very unusual this year," says Randall. "The ozone hole is exceptionally large, until recently zonal winds have been blowing in the wrong direction, and overall the stratosphere is much more 'winter-like' than it should be in December."


Eventually, the stratosphere will shift into its summer-like state, and NLCs can begin to blossom. But when? Researchers don't know. If the clouds remain suppressed only one more week, it will break previous records of low NLC activity in the southern hemisphere.
